Ruth'S Chicken Dressing

16 ingredients
10 steps

Ingredients

  • 1 large chicken
  • 2 cans cream of chicken soup
  • 1 Tbsp. salt
  • 4 or 5 biscuits
  • 3 slices white bread
  • 2 (9-inch) skillets cornbread
  • 1 large onion, chopped
  • 3 eggs
  • 2 Tbsp. sage or to taste
  • 2 Tbsp. poultry seasoning
  • 1 Tbsp. soy sauce
  • 1 Tbsp. Worcestershire
  • 1 tsp. garlic salt
  • 1 Tbsp. celery salt
  • 1 Tbsp. chicken seasoning
  • black pepper to taste

Directions

  1. 1
    Boil chicken in water and salt until comes off bones.
  2. 2
    Remove from pot; discard bones and skin.
  3. 3
    Mix 1 can cream of chicken soup with broth the chicken was cooked in.
  4. 4
    Add everything except biscuits, eggs and cornbread.
  5. 5
    Mix well; crumble breads and mix into broth.
  6. 6
    Beat eggs in one at a time.
  7. 7
    Mix chicken into dressing; pour into large pan sprayed with Pam.
  8. 8
    Stir in 1 teaspoon baking soda.
  9. 9
    Sprinkle paprika on top and bake in oven at 450° until done and lightly brown.
  10. 10
    Serve with giblet gravy made from giblets, cream of chicken soup, 1 cup of dressing mixture and 2 boiled eggs, chopped.
